Joseph Young

Facebook Twitter Print Mail
Search for this pioneer on Early Mormon Missionaries Find this person in FamilySearch
  • His birth date is confirmed by the missionary register and his death record.

    The Young family traveled to the Salt Lake Valley with the William Snow/Joseph Young Company in 1850.  The Young family included Joseph and his wife Jane Adeline Bicknell and their children: Jane Adeline, Joseph Bicknell, Seymour Bicknell, LeGrand, Julia Ann Vilate, and Chloe Eliza.  Joseph was one of the Captains of the company.

    Company records state that he traveled with 11 people.
